当前位置:首页 >> 博客

Telegram即时通讯原理深度解析

来源:本站时间:2025-07-06 01:50:51

Telegram是一种基于加密的即时通讯应用程序,它的原理涉及多个关键技术和安全措施。以下是对Telegram通讯原理的详细解析:

1. 端到端加密:Telegram使用端到端加密来保护用户隐私。这意味着消息内容在发送和接收双方之间传输时都是加密的,即使在Telegram的服务器上也不会以明文形式存在。

2. 自毁消息:用户可以选择设置消息在指定时间后自动销毁,这一功能通过一种独特的算法实现,保证了消息不被截取或备份。

3. 数据同步:Telegram通过云同步技术确保用户在任何设备上都能查看最新的消息和状态,同时保持数据一致性。

4. 分布式架构:Telegram采用分布式服务器架构,这意味着数据分布在多个服务器上,提高了系统的稳定性和抗DDoS攻击的能力。

5. 客户端验证:在客户端安装时,用户会被分配一个唯一的ID,并在每次连接服务器时验证,确保通讯的双方是可信的。

6. 延迟优化:Telegram使用了一系列算法来优化消息传输的延迟,包括数据压缩和路由优化。

7. 隐私保护:Telegram不对用户数据进行监控,也不会共享给第三方,确保了用户通信的绝对私密性。

8. 开源协议:部分Telegram的协议是开源的,这意味着任何人都可以审查代码,确保其安全性。

9. 用户界面:Telegram的用户界面简洁直观,支持多平台同步,用户可以在不同设备间无缝切换。

10. 文件共享:除了即时消息外,Telegram还支持大文件传输,这一点得益于其高效的数据传输机制。

11. 群组与频道:Telegram支持创建大型的群组和公共频道,方便用户分享信息和讨论。

12. 机器人与自动化:用户可以通过编写脚本与Telegram的API接口,创建自动化处理任务和互动的机器人。

综上所述,Telegram的通讯原理集成了现代加密技术、分布式架构、云同步等多重创新,为用户提供了一个安全、高效、便捷的通讯平台。

Telegram即时通讯原理深度解析

相关推荐